Comparing Ivory Coast with Lexington, Kentucky

Compare Climate information for Ivory Coast and Lexington, Kentucky

Is Ivory Coast warmer or hotter than Lexington, Kentucky?

On average across the year, yes, Ivory Coast is hotter than Lexington, Kentucky . Ivory Coast has an average temperature of 27°C/81°F and Lexington, Kentucky has an average temperature of 14°C/57°F.

Ivory Coast's hottest month is February, with an average maximum temperature of 35°C/95°F, which is hotter than Lexington, Kentucky's hottest month (July, with an average maximum temperature of 31°C/88°F).

Is Ivory Coast colder or cooler than Lexington, Kentucky?

On average across the year, no, Ivory Coast is not colder than Lexington, Kentucky . Ivory Coast has an average minimum temperature of 22°C/72°F and Lexington, Kentucky has an average minimum temperature of 8°C/46°F.



Ivory Coast's coldest month is December, with an average minimum temperature of 20°C/68°F, which is not colder than Lexington, Kentucky's coldest month (January, with an average minimum temperature of -4°C/25°F).

Does Ivory Coast have more rain than Lexington, Kentucky?

On average across the year, no, Ivory Coast has less rain than Lexington, Kentucky. Ivory Coast has an average annual rainfall of 508mm and Lexington, Kentucky has an average annual rainfall of 1548mm.

Ivory Coast's wettest month is June, with an average monthly rainfall of 102mm, which is drier than Lexington, Kentucky's wettest month (July, with an average monthly rainfall of 158mm).
